Classification of child seats
Read and observe and on page 21 first.
Classification of child seats according to the ECE-R 44 standard.
Group Weight of the child Approximate age
0 up to 10 kg up to 9 months
0+ up to 13 kg up to 18 months
1 9-18 kg up to 4 years
2 15-25 kg up to 7 years
3 22-36 kg over 7 years

Anchor eyelets for the ISOFIX system
Fig. 17
Labels on the ISOFIX system
There are two locking eyes between the seat backrest and the seat cushion of
the outer rear seats and front passenger seat for fixing the ISOFIX system
child seat in place.
On the rear outside seats, the fixing eyes are located below the upholstery.
The places are marked with labels with the ISOFIX logo » Fig. 17.
WARNING
Always refer to the instructions from the manufacturer of the child seat
when installing and removing a child seat with the ISOFIX system.
Never attach other child seats, belts or objects to the anchor eyelets in-
tended for the installation of a child seat with the ISOFIX system – risk to
life.
